Functional and molecular effects of arginine butyrate and prednisone on muscle and heart in the mdx mouse model of Duchenne Muscular Dystrophy.

Abstract

BACKGROUND

The number of promising therapeutic interventions for Duchenne Muscular Dystrophy (DMD) is increasing rapidly. One of the proposed strategies is to use drugs that are known to act by multiple different mechanisms including inducing of homologous fetal form of adult genes, for example utrophin in place of dystrophin.

METHODOLOGY/PRINCIPAL FINDINGS: In this study, we have treated mdx mice with arginine butyrate, prednisone, or a combination of arginine butyrate and prednisone for 6 months, beginning at 3 months of age, and have comprehensively evaluated the functional, biochemical, histological, and molecular effects of the treatments in this DMD model. Arginine butyrate treatment improved grip strength and decreased fibrosis in the gastrocnemius muscle, but did not produce significant improvement in muscle and cardiac histology, heart function, behavioral measurements, or serum creatine kinase levels. In contrast, 6 months of chronic continuous prednisone treatment resulted in deterioration in functional, histological, and biochemical measures. Arginine butyrate-treated mice gene expression profiling experiments revealed that several genes that control cell proliferation, growth and differentiation are differentially expressed consistent with its histone deacetylase inhibitory activity when compared to control (saline-treated) mdx mice. Prednisone and combination treated groups showed alterations in the expression of genes that control fibrosis, inflammation, myogenesis and atrophy.

CONCLUSIONS/SIGNIFICANCE: These data indicate that 6 months treatment with arginine butyrate can produce modest beneficial effects on dystrophic pathology in mdx mice by reducing fibrosis and promoting muscle function while chronic continuous treatment with prednisone showed deleterious effects to skeletal and cardiac muscle. Our results clearly indicate the usefulness of multiple assays systems to monitor both beneficial and toxic effects of drugs with broad range of in vivo activity.

摘要

背景

针对杜氏肌营养不良症(DMD)的有前途的治疗干预措施的数量正在迅速增加。提出的策略之一是使用已知通过多种不同机制起作用的药物,例如通过诱导成人基因的同源胎儿形式,例如用抗肌萎缩蛋白代替肌营养不良蛋白。

方法/主要发现:在这项研究中,我们从 3 个月大开始,用丁酸钠、强的松龙或丁酸钠和强的松龙的组合治疗 mdx 小鼠 6 个月,并综合评估了这些治疗方法在 DMD 模型中的功能、生化、组织学和分子影响。丁酸钠治疗可改善握力并减少腓肠肌纤维化,但对肌肉和心脏组织学、心脏功能、行为测量或血清肌酸激酶水平没有显著改善。相比之下,6 个月的慢性连续强的松龙治疗导致功能、组织学和生化指标恶化。丁酸钠处理的小鼠基因表达谱实验表明,当与对照(盐水处理)mdx 小鼠相比时,控制细胞增殖、生长和分化的几种基因的表达存在差异,这与其组蛋白去乙酰化酶抑制活性一致。强的松龙和联合治疗组显示控制纤维化、炎症、肌生成和萎缩的基因表达发生改变。

结论/意义:这些数据表明,6 个月的丁酸钠治疗可以通过减少纤维化和促进肌肉功能对 mdx 小鼠的肌营养不良病理产生适度的有益影响,而慢性连续强的松龙治疗对骨骼和心肌显示出有害影响。我们的结果清楚地表明,多种检测系统可用于监测具有广泛体内活性的药物的有益和毒性作用。
